Bull's-eye. Now what?

Some new threat trend forecasts are already on target. They said we'd see a problem like Slammer.

The worm, similar to a computer virus, dented Internet use as much as 25% on Jan. 25. It hit servers that lacked a software security patch that had been available for months.

What other bugs and viruses might be on tap in 2003? Two new studies by large tech security firms say users must pay much attention to vulnerabilities. Leaving computer systems' security holes unpatched could lead to deep misery.

On Monday, security firm Symantec Corp. released an Internet threat report written before Slammer's debut.

"One of the things we've continued to see, as we saw last year, is an increase in reports of vulnerabilities," said Vincent Weafer, senior security director at the Cupertino, Calif., company. "We're averaging about 50 new vulnerabilities per week." About a year earlier, it was 20 to 25.
